Pune Leopard Attack: Forest Department Traps Big Cat in Junnar Village After Days of Panic

For the past several days, fear had gripped residents of Kopre village in Junnar taluka due to the frequent movement of a leopard in the surrounding area. Responding to continuous requests from villagers, the Forest Department installed a trap cage within the village limits. On Wednesday, January 21, at around 10 pm, the operation succeeded when a leopard was caught in the cage. The development was confirmed by Forest Range Officer Chaitanya Kamble, bringing an end to the anxiety that had prevailed among locals because of the wild animal’s presence near human habitation.

Soon after receiving information about the capture, a forest team rushed to the spot under the guidance of Forest Range Officer Chaitanya Kamble. Forester Sachin Modhave, Forest Guard Komal Dakhore, and forest worker Subhash Damse immediately reached the location and closely inspected the situation. After assessing the surroundings and taking all necessary precautions, the leopard was safely secured without causing harm to people or the animal. The swift and coordinated response ensured that the situation was brought under control in a safe and systematic manner.

Following the rescue operation, the leopard was shifted to the Manikdoh Leopard Rescue Centre for further treatment and observation. According to the Forest Department’s preliminary assessment, the animal is a female leopard, approximately four years old, and is currently safe. Wildlife experts are closely monitoring her health. Notably, within the last 27 days, the Forest Department has successfully captured four leopards from the same area. This alertness and timely action have provided significant relief to residents, who have praised the department’s efforts and preparedness.
